Author: ssmaeklu
Date: 2008-01-22 12:51:34 +0100 (Tue, 22 Jan 2008)
New Revision: 5998
Modified:
trunk/generic.sesam/view-control/src/main/java/no/sesat/search/view/navigation/AbstractUrlGenerator.java
trunk/generic.sesam/view-control/src/main/java/no/sesat/search/view/navigation/BasicUrlGenerator.java
Log:
No reason for prefix to be required
Modified:
trunk/generic.sesam/view-control/src/main/java/no/sesat/search/view/navigation/AbstractUrlGenerator.java
===================================================================
---
trunk/generic.sesam/view-control/src/main/java/no/sesat/search/view/navigation/AbstractUrlGenerator.java
2008-01-21 13:37:46 UTC (rev 5997)
+++
trunk/generic.sesam/view-control/src/main/java/no/sesat/search/view/navigation/AbstractUrlGenerator.java
2008-01-22 11:51:34 UTC (rev 5998)
@@ -53,10 +53,6 @@
this.navigation = navigation;
this.dataModel = dataModel;
this.state = state;
-
- if (getPrefix() == null || getPrefix().length() == 0) {
- throw new IllegalArgumentException("Prefix can't be empty");
- }
}
/**
Modified:
trunk/generic.sesam/view-control/src/main/java/no/sesat/search/view/navigation/BasicUrlGenerator.java
===================================================================
---
trunk/generic.sesam/view-control/src/main/java/no/sesat/search/view/navigation/BasicUrlGenerator.java
2008-01-21 13:37:46 UTC (rev 5997)
+++
trunk/generic.sesam/view-control/src/main/java/no/sesat/search/view/navigation/BasicUrlGenerator.java
2008-01-22 11:51:34 UTC (rev 5998)
@@ -59,10 +59,7 @@
super(dataModel, navigation, state);
- final String prefix = getPrefix();
- if (prefix == null || prefix.length() == 0) {
- throw new IllegalArgumentException("Prefix can't be empty");
- }
+ final String prefix = getPrefix() == null ? "" : getPrefix();
this.urlBuilder = new
StringBuilder(prefix).append(prefix.endsWith("/") ? "" : '/');
this.prefixLength = urlBuilder.length();
_______________________________________________
Kernel-commits mailing list
[email protected]
http://sesat.no/mailman/listinfo/kernel-commits